Currently the river is flooded. By next month I would think it would be back to being dry but maybe not. TPWD was not issuing permits because to flow was about half of the minimum requirements before the recent rains. You may be doing more dragging than paddling and the trip will truly be hell. I've applied for 5 permits for March of 2014 and they are still waiting to see if the river will be accessible then, before they issue them. I applied for them in April. There are requirements for going down the river also. Its no longer a load up and jump in the river type trip. I believe TPWD checks you before you get on the river to make sure you meet those requirements.
